Transaction 6121fbac5e2202ae1501a9a5d26bf7d7760df942034f1d2edd970aadf4f8b721

1 Input
1 Outputs
  • 6121fbac5e2202ae1501a9a5d26bf7d7760df942034f1d2edd970aadf4f8b721:0
  • value  996576
    address  3MxwZUJGpLYRhtMKXgCUi3x68uosEGhyGw